one. Explosion Proof Lights
What exactly are Explosion Evidence Lights?
Explosion-evidence lights are specifically developed lighting fixtures that can securely run in environments where by explosive gases, vapors, dust, or fibers could be current. These lights are designed to make certain the electrical parts throughout the fixture never ignite the surrounding atmosphere, thus preventing explosions in hazardous locations.

Value in Industrial Environments
Industries like oil and fuel, chemical processing, mining, and production typically run in hazardous places in which flammable substances are frequent. Explosion-proof lights are essential for sustaining safety in this kind of environments, ensuring the security of staff and preventing costly incidents.

Features of Explosion Evidence Lights
Toughness: Made to resist harsh environmental conditions like Extraordinary temperatures, vibration, and exposure to chemical compounds.
Sealed Layout: Explosion-proof lights are sealed to make certain that no inner sparks or heat can escape, reducing the potential risk of ignition.
Corrosion Resistance: The resources made use of, typically stainless-steel or aluminum, resist corrosion in severe environments.
Programs
Explosion-evidence lights are Employed in refineries, offshore oil platforms, chemical vegetation, and grain processing facilities. In almost any site exactly where flammable gases, dust, or liquids are existing, these lights give crucial illumination with out compromising security.

2. ATEX Licensed Transportable Lights
What's ATEX Certification?
ATEX certification is a ecu regular for machines Utilized in explosive atmospheres. The identify derives through the French phrase "ATmosphères EXplosibles." ATEX-certified transportable lights are intended to fulfill these stringent protection requirements, making certain they can safely and securely be Employed in hazardous environments with no the potential risk of igniting explosive gases, dust, or vapors.

Attributes of ATEX Accredited Transportable Lights
Portability: These lights tend to be light-weight and straightforward to carry, building them perfect for cell responsibilities in hazardous parts.
Extended Battery Everyday living: Most ATEX-Licensed transportable lights have lengthy-lasting batteries to ensure steady operation all through fieldwork or emergency circumstances.
Rugged Construction: They can be crafted to face up to tough managing and harsh environmental situations, which include dampness, dust, and Excessive temperatures.
Programs
ATEX-Accredited portable lights are crucial in a variety of sectors, together with crisis products and services, maintenance crews, oil and fuel, and chemical industries. They are useful for inspections, repair tasks, and non permanent lighting in environments where protection is essential.

3. Hazardous Place Lighting
Overview of Harmful Location Lighting
Dangerous spot lights is really a wide class that features any lighting Remedy built to run properly in explosive or dangerous environments. These regions are usually described by the existence of flammable gases, vapors, or dust. Right lights is very important for safety and efficiency, enabling workers to determine clearly with out compromising the security of your ecosystem.

Kinds of Dangerous Place Lighting
Explosion Evidence Lights: As Beforehand talked over, these are definitely meant to incorporate any sparks or warmth generated because of the fixture, stopping them from igniting dangerous substances.
Flameproof Lights: Similar to explosion-evidence lights, flameproof lights are constructed to avoid any inside ignition resources from achieving the outside environment.
Intrinsically Protected Lights: This lights is designed so the electrical circuits cannot generate plenty of warmth or spark to ignite an explosive ambiance, even when destroyed.
Worth of Proper Set up and Servicing
Correct set up and common routine maintenance of harmful place lights are important to guarantee protection. Improperly put in lights or neglecting upkeep can cause accidents or machines failure.

Apps
Hazardous area lighting is greatly Utilized in industries such as oil refineries, chemical plants, offshore platforms, and coal mines. It makes certain that functions continue securely even in environments prone to explosion pitfalls.

6. Ultrasonic Move Meter
What exactly is an Ultrasonic Movement Meter?
An ultrasonic move meter is a tool that actions the velocity of a fluid by utilizing ultrasonic sound waves. These meters are utilized to evaluate the flow of liquids or gases in industrial applications, with no necessitating connection with the fluid by itself.

Performing Theory
Ultrasonic movement meters do the job by sending seem waves from the fluid and measuring enough time it's going to take to the waves to vacation from a person position to another. The real difference in vacation time is used to work out the fluid’s velocity and, consequently, its move price.

Benefits of Ultrasonic Flow Meters
Non-Invasive: Due to the fact ultrasonic movement meters will not need contact with the fluid, they are perfect for applications in which contamination need to be prevented.
Large Precision: These meters present highly correct movement measurements, building them suitable for crucial industrial procedures.
Small Maintenance: Without shifting elements, ultrasonic movement meters are small maintenance when compared with other flow measurement devices.
Apps
Ultrasonic stream meters are used in industries such as water treatment, oil and fuel, chemical processing, and HVAC units. They are commonly used to measure the movement of water, substances, and petroleum products.

eight. Ultrasonic Degree Transducers
Precisely what is an Ultrasonic Degree Transducer?
Ultrasonic degree transducers are devices that use audio waves to evaluate the extent of liquids or solids within a container. By emitting ultrasonic pulses and measuring enough time it takes to the echoes to return, these transducers can properly establish the level of the material inside a tank or silo.

Advantages of Ultrasonic Degree Transducers
Non-Make contact with Measurement: Ultrasonic transducers don't require connection with the fabric staying calculated, building them perfect for corrosive or dangerous liquids.
Versatility: These transducers can measure levels of each liquids and solids, creating them very adaptable for industrial programs.
Minimal Upkeep: With no moving components, ultrasonic level transducers involve negligible maintenance.
Applications
Ultrasonic amount transducers are commonly Utilized in industries including water treatment, chemical processing, and food stuff and beverage generation. They are commonly employed to watch tank ranges, manage stock, and Management automated procedures.

9. Magnetic Amount Indicators
What on earth is a Magnetic Degree Indicator?
A magnetic level indicator (MLI) is a device utilized to measure and Exhibit the level of liquid inside of a tank or vessel. It works by using a float containing a magnet that rises and falls with the liquid stage, driving a visual indicator to Screen the level externally.

Characteristics of Magnetic Level Indicators
Visible Readout: MLIs provide a obvious, simple-to-browse visual indicator from the liquid stage, making them consumer-welcoming.
No Electrical power Need: Magnetic stage indicators work without having energy, producing them perfect for distant or hazardous areas.
Longevity: MLIs are constructed to resist severe industrial disorders, such as Excessive temperatures and corrosive environments.
Purposes
Magnetic amount indicators are commonly used in industries including oil and gasoline, chemical processing, and h2o treatment. They're notably useful in purposes in which electricity is not really available or exactly where electronic level measurement isn't feasible.

10. Reverse Osmosis Watermaker
What's a Reverse Osmosis Watermaker?
A reverse osmosis (RO) watermaker is actually a technique accustomed to purify water by getting rid of salts, contaminants, and impurities through a semipermeable membrane. RO watermakers are commonly Employed in industrial, maritime, and business programs to supply thoroughly clean, potable water.

How Reverse Osmosis Works
The reverse osmosis process involves forcing water through a membrane that blocks contaminants though allowing clean up drinking water to pass through. The membrane separates dissolved salts, bacteria, as well as other impurities, producing purified h2o suited to drinking, industrial procedures, or irrigation.

Advantages of Reverse Osmosis Watermakers
Large Performance: RO watermakers are remarkably effective in eradicating impurities, giving clear h2o for a wide array of applications.
Charge-Powerful: These systems decrease the require for bottled h2o and various expensive h2o purification strategies.
Small Upkeep: Fashionable RO watermakers are made for simplicity of maintenance, making certain extensive-term trusted Procedure.
Programs
Reverse osmosis watermakers are commonly Employed in marine environments, industrial processes, and municipal drinking water cure facilities. They provide essential h2o purification solutions for industries including prescribed drugs, food stuff and beverage, and energy era.
